Equinix Inc (EQIX, Financial), a global leader in data center operations, has recently released its 10-Q filing dated October 30, 2024. This SWOT analysis delves into the company's financials and strategic positioning, providing investors with a comprehensive understanding of its performance and potential. The filing reveals a year-over-year revenue increase from $2,061 million to $2,201 million for the three months ended September 30, and from $6,078 million to $6,487 million for the nine months ended September 30. Net income also saw an uptick, rising from $742 million to $828 million over the nine-month period. These figures underscore Equinix Inc's financial resilience and growth trajectory.

Strengths

Global Market Leadership and Diverse Customer Base: Equinix Inc's strength lies in its commanding presence across 71 markets worldwide, with a vast network of 260 data centers. The company's diverse customer portfolio, spanning cloud and IT services, content providers, network and mobile services, financial services, and enterprise sectors, ensures a stable revenue stream. Notably, Equinix Inc's strategic positioning as a real estate investment trust (REIT) allows for tax advantages and a focus on income-generating real estate assets, further solidifying its financial foundation.

Financial Performance and Revenue Streams: The company's financial health is robust, with a strong balance sheet reflected in its latest SEC filings. Equinix Inc's revenue growth is primarily driven by its core business of renting space to tenants and providing related services, which accounts for approximately 70% of its revenue. The interconnection services, contributing over 15% to the revenue, represent a high-margin business line that is critical for customer retention and attracting new clients.

Weaknesses

High Operating Costs and Capital Expenditure: Equinix Inc's cost of revenues and operating expenses have increased, as indicated by the rise from $1,069 million to $1,098 million for the three months ended September 30, and from $3,136 million to $3,271 million over the nine-month period. These figures reflect the capital-intensive nature of the data center industry, where maintaining and expanding state-of-the-art facilities require significant investment.

Debt and Interest Expenses: The company's growth strategy involves substantial debt, which could limit financial flexibility. Interest expenses have risen from $299 million to $331 million over the nine-month period, indicating the cost of financing its expansion. While debt fuels growth, it also necessitates prudent financial management to ensure long-term sustainability.

Opportunities

Technological Advancements and Digital Transformation: The ongoing digital transformation across industries presents lucrative opportunities for Equinix Inc. As businesses increasingly migrate to cloud-based solutions and require robust digital infrastructure, Equinix Inc is well-positioned to meet this demand with its expansive data center offerings and interconnection services.

Strategic Acquisitions and Market Expansion: Equinix Inc's proactive approach to acquisitions, as evidenced by its recent expansion in Peru, Chile, West Africa, and India, enables the company to tap into emerging markets and broaden its global footprint. These strategic moves not only enhance its service offerings but also provide access to new customer segments.

Threats

Geopolitical Tensions and Economic Uncertainty: The filing highlights risks associated with geopolitical conflicts, such as the ongoing tensions between Russia and Ukraine, which could disrupt global operations and supply chains. Additionally, inflation and economic downturns pose threats to customer spending and, consequently, to Equinix Inc's revenue.

Cybersecurity Risks: As a data center operator, Equinix Inc is inherently exposed to cybersecurity threats. Any security breach could lead to significant financial and reputational damage, impacting customer trust and the company's market position. The evolving nature of cyber threats requires continuous investment in security measures to safeguard operations.
